Mein schönes Portugal… This German release is a vinyl-reissue of the one year earlier released album called Com As Minhas Tamanquinhas (STAT 036) ‎on the Orfeu record label from Portugal.

José Afonso, often referred to as Zeca Afonso, was one of the most influential folk and political musicians in Portuguese history. Protest-poetry and songs about solidarity also on this album. Political criticism delivered on groovy vibes. My favorite tune is called COMO SE FAZ UM CANALHA what could be translated with “How to become a scoundrel”. Cathy scatting vocals and a well measured insert of Cuica, the Brazilian percussion instrument that sounds like a monkey.
